Output ebf34d19c8df6fd3adca623c73ec99ccaa61dfecfcae444c7c3fc031b89337ec:0

value
36354
script pubkey
OP_0 OP_PUSHBYTES_32 bf7f01a9f333d2a1897204d19d6d11c252bcfd51ecf252f1656c85991b4fe0cc
address
bc1qhalsr20nx0f2rztjqnge6mg3cfftel23ane99ut9djzejx60urxqrs6dqz
transaction
ebf34d19c8df6fd3adca623c73ec99ccaa61dfecfcae444c7c3fc031b89337ec
confirmations
66985
spent
true